&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
                
  What Does a Restaurant Controller Do?

              &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  A restaurant controller manages accounting workflows, reviews financial records, reconciles accounts, and ensures reporting accuracy while establishing internal controls that reduce errors and protect financial integrity.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Controllers act as the bridge between daily bookkeeping and high-level financial strategy. They design systems that capture transactions consistently, verify that records match bank statements, and identify discrepancies before they become costly mistakes. This role is especially valuable for restaurants handling high transaction volumes, multiple revenue streams, or complex cost structures.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Internal controls prevent fraud and waste. A controller establishes checks and balances such as separating ordering and payment approval, requiring dual signatures for large expenses, and conducting regular inventory audits. These safeguards protect your business from internal theft and external errors.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;

&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
                
  Can Controller Services Improve Financial Reporting Quality?

              &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Yes, controllers enhance reporting by ensuring data accuracy, timely reconciliation, and presentation formats that highlight key performance metrics relevant to restaurant operations.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Quality reports go beyond raw numbers. A skilled controller translates financial data into actionable insights by calculating ratios like prime cost, average check size, and sales per labor hour. These metrics reveal operational efficiency and guide decisions about menu pricing, staffing, and purchasing.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Timely reporting matters. Outdated financial statements lose relevance because they don't reflect current conditions. Controllers establish monthly or weekly reporting cycles that deliver up-to-date information when you need it most. This rhythm keeps you informed and responsive to changing business conditions rather than reacting weeks after problems emerge.

&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
        What Causes Cash Flow Problems in Restaurants?
       &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Cash flow problems arise when outflows for inventory, payroll, and vendor payments exceed incoming revenue, often due to seasonal slumps, unexpected expenses, or delayed customer payments.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Restaurants operate on thin margins, and timing mismatches between revenue and expenses create financial strain. Suppliers require payment within 30 days, payroll is due biweekly, and rent arrives monthly, but sales fluctuate daily. A slow week can leave you short when bills come due, even if the month's total revenue looks healthy on paper.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Unplanned equipment repairs, spoiled inventory, and emergency staffing needs drain cash reserves quickly. Without a clear picture of upcoming obligations and available funds, you may struggle to decide whether to reorder ingredients, schedule additional staff, or delay non-urgent expenses. Proactive cash flow tracking prevents these reactive decisions and helps you plan ahead.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
        How Does Cash Flow Forecasting Help Restaurant Owners?
       &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Forecasting predicts future cash needs based on historical sales patterns, upcoming expenses, and seasonal trends, allowing owners to plan purchases and staffing with confidence.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         A detailed forecast maps out expected revenue week by week and compares it against scheduled payments for rent, utilities, payroll, and inventory. This visibility reveals periods when cash might run tight, giving you time to adjust spending or secure short-term financing if needed. You can also identify surplus periods when extra funds allow for equipment upgrades or menu development.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;

&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
        Which Strategies Improve Restaurant Cash Flow?
       &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Strategies include negotiating favorable payment terms with suppliers, optimizing inventory turnover, controlling labor costs, and maintaining a cash reserve for unexpected expenses.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Supplier relationships matter. Some vendors offer early payment discounts or extended terms that align better with your revenue cycle. Reducing inventory waste through better ordering and rotation frees up cash that would otherwise sit on shelves or spoil. Scheduling staff based on forecasted sales volume keeps labor costs in line with revenue without sacrificing service quality.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
         Building a cash reserve equivalent to one or two months of operating expenses provides a cushion during slow periods or emergencies. This reserve prevents the need for high-interest credit when unexpected costs arise. Regularly reviewing your cash position helps you spot trends early and adjust before small issues become major problems.
        &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;

&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
                
  How Do Restaurant Accounting Services Improve Financial Visibility?

              &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Professional accounting provides organized records that help restaurant owners understand key performance metrics, control costs, and make informed decisions about staffing and inventory.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Restaurant-specific accounting addresses challenges unique to the hospitality industry. Food costs, hourly labor, tipped wages, and high-volume transactions require systems that capture detail without overwhelming daily operations. Accurate records reveal patterns in revenue, spending, and profitability that guide smarter purchasing and pricing strategies.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Many restaurant owners operate without clear financial visibility because generic bookkeeping methods miss industry nuances. A dedicated accounting partner tracks metrics like cost of goods sold, labor percentages, and daily sales trends in formats that support operational planning. This clarity helps you identify which menu items drive profit and which expenses need adjustment.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
                
  What Financial Records Should Restaurants Maintain?

              &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Restaurants should maintain detailed records of daily sales, vendor invoices, payroll expenses, inventory purchases, and payment receipts to support accurate reporting and tax compliance.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Organized financial records simplify tax preparation and reduce errors during audits or reviews. When every transaction is categorized correctly, you can produce profit and loss statements, balance sheets, and cash flow reports that reflect true business performance. These documents become essential when applying for financing, negotiating leases, or planning expansion.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;

&lt;h2&gt;&#xD;
  
                
  Can Accounting Services Help With Multi-Location Operations?

              &#xD;
&lt;/h2&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Yes, professional accounting services provide consolidated reporting and location-specific analysis that help multi-unit operators compare performance and allocate resources effectively across restaurants.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Managing finances for multiple locations requires consistent processes and centralized oversight. Each restaurant generates its own revenue and expenses, but owners need a unified view to understand overall profitability and identify underperforming units. Standardized accounting workflows ensure every location follows the same procedures for sales tracking, vendor payments, and payroll processing.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
&lt;div data-rss-type="text"&gt;&#xD;
  &lt;p&gt;&#xD;
    
                  Comparative reports highlight differences in food costs, labor efficiency, and sales volume between locations. These insights guide decisions about staffing levels, menu adjustments, and marketing investments. When one location outperforms others, you can analyze which practices contribute to success and replicate them across your portfolio.
                &#xD;
  &lt;/p&gt;&#xD;
&lt;/div&gt;&#xD;
